Transaction 61635c10bd9a565a030531ecc7b4d233b40f68a224f0b18680a5fa28a8f58a7e
1 Input
1 Output
-
61635c10bd9a565a030531ecc7b4d233b40f68a224f0b18680a5fa28a8f58a7e:0
- value
- 222559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4cdc6ab6dc627cc1526c5379b05b4f62ce2682 OP_EQUAL
- address
- 3Ms9LLMDLbApRTmeUU9N3KaVhXXc94MJgm